Ingenta Plc is listed in the Miscellaneous Publishing s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ker ING. The last closing price for Ingenta was 149.50p. Over the last year, Ingenta shares have traded in a share price range of 92.00p to 194.00p.

Ingenta currently has 14,535,195 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Ingenta is £21.73 million. Ingenta has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 14.89.
